Meadows, Las Vegas, NV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Meadows?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Meadows Studio Apartments | $1,301 | $900 | $1,467 |
| Meadows 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,217 | $734 | $1,645 |
| Meadows 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,448 | $950 | $1,846 |
| Meadows 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,668 | $1,350 | $2,048 |
| Meadows 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,582 | $1,765 | $3,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Meadows
How much are Studio apartments in Meadows?
There are currently 39 Studio Apartments in Meadows with rent ranges from $900 to $1,467 with an average price of $1,301.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Meadows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Meadows ranges from $734 to $1,645 with an average monthly rent of $1,217.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Meadows c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Meadows range from $950 to $1,846.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,448.
How expensive are Meadows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 33 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Meadows on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,350 to $2,048 - averaging $1,668 for the location.
